SRINAGAR — Militants on Wednesday attacked a police vehicle in Allochibagh bund area of Srinagar on Wednesday evening. There was no casualty reported in this incident, police said.

“In Allochibagh bund area of Srinagar, (militant) fired upon a vehicle bound small police party. This was effectively retaliated by the police party,” the police said in a tweet as per news agency GNS.

“(Militants) took advantage of darkness and ran away towards the built-up area. No injury or other damage took place,” the police said, adding that a cordon and search operation was launched in the area.

Meanwhile, an Army trooper was injured after his colleague’s rifle went off accidentally in Frisal area of south Kashmir’s Kulgam district.

A senior police officer said that due to accidental fire, one Army soldier received injuries in his finger and was immediately shifted to a nearby hospital for treatment.
